The Plover Table by TMC Furniture is an instant classic. This piece is highly recognized for its iconic, 1-inch-thick molded bentwood legs and minimalist round top. The distinctively shaped legs crafted from multi-layered bentwood plywood feature a broad, flat face that curves dynamically outward near the top to seamlessly meet the underside of the table rim. The low-gloss top surface features a finely textured, speckled pattern with subtle beige, brown, and translucent mineral-like particles evenly distributed throughout. Specification: Tabletop material: Off-white engineered composite stone for extreme durability. The edge is shaped with a smooth, rounded bullnose profile. Gracefully curved, molded 1" thick maple plywood legs with built-in adjustable leveling glides. Style: Scandinavian Modern Design and Mid-Century Modern. Model: Plover Occasional Table. Attributed to design by: Alvar Aalto Manufacturer: TMC Furniture (The Makers Creative). Period manufactured: Circa Mid-2010s. Made in: Michigan, USA. Dimensions: Diameter 30" x Height 20" x Tabletop thick 1.5"
